An enjoyable enemies-to-lovers rom-com that follows Finn (a successful TV writer) and Lavender (female lead on a long-running sit-com). They have a past, although Finn's memories of their fraught shared past look quite different from Lavender's, who barely remembers Finn and certainly isn't aware of the larger-than-life role she's taken in some of the worst events in Finn's life. Finn finds himself in Lavender's immediate orbit, and takes the opportunity to try to pay back some of Lavender's misdeeds by making things intentionally difficult for her. But what happens when you realize that the villain in your origin story is actually the love of your life? This was a charming read with nuanced writing and little absurdist touches that make you want to slow down and enjoy the written words. It was a closed-door romance; normally I like a little steam but this book is so lovely you don't miss the lack of on-page hubba-hubba action. I loved Finn and Lavender, both as individual characters and together. Great supporting characters, even (especially!) the dogs. I've read this author before and really enjoyed her, and I definitely liked her newest book. Thank you to NetGalley for an ARC of this story in exchange for my honest and objective review. ( )

This is a super cute delightful rom com that totally engaged and entertained me. Finn Masters, a television mystery writer has held a grudge against an old school friend Lavender Rhodes for literally years. Lavender is a very successful television star of an extremely popular sitcom in America. He blames her for pretty much everything that has ever gone wrong for him in his life whether warranted or not. But now he has the chance to plot a payback by writing her characters story line in her sitcom. He sets out to make her character spiral out of control, and unfortunately for him none of his efforts succeed. Finn must reassess his feelings and take a hard look at himself and his feelings toward Lavender. This is a very funny and enjoyable story, full of fun characters and snappy dialog. Highly recommended. ( )

A WRITER & HIS NEMESIS

Melissa Ferguson always writes clever Rom-Coms. They involve masterfully crafted stories and excellent characters. What I like about How to Plot a Payback is how she follows the same successful pattern and gives readers, in my opinion, another fantastic read! Finn Masters has finally obtained the job of his dreams, writing for one of Hollywood’s highest-rated sitcoms. The bad news is his lifelong nemesis, Lavender Rhodes, is the main star! Ferguson concocts many hilarious situations for the two of them to get caught in, and several involve their dogs. His is a perfectly behaved dog, and hers is a rescue that has not had anyone spend time with it to teach it how to act. Lavender gets on Finn’s last nerve, but there is a fine line between love and hate, and Finn may not realize that it is sneaking up on him. He, too, may be falling for Lavender Rhodes like the rest of her fans.

I was provided a complimentary copy of this book by Thomas Nelson and NetGalley. The opinions expressed here are entirely my own and without influence. ( )
